Description
For years, I've been able to use Vimium command Close current tab to close any tab, including pinned tabs.
Since recently (end of March 2024 / beginning April 2024, so could be a regression in 2.1.0 or 2.1.1 or 2.1.2), Close current tab no longer closes pinned tabs. It doesn't do anything.
Steps to Reproduce
- Bind a key to
Close current tab, for examplex - Open a tab, open a website, pin the tab (right click on the tab → Pin Tab)
- Press
x
Expected: pinned tab is closed
Actual: nothing happens, pinned tab stays open
Browser and Vimium version
- Firefox 125.0b8
- Vimium 2.1.2
